亚洲激情专区-91九色丨porny丨老师-久久久久久久女国产乱让韩-国产精品午夜小视频观看

溫馨提示×

Swift類型別名能提升開發效率嗎

小樊
82
2024-11-02 07:14:16
欄目: 編程語言

是的,Swift中的類型別名(typealias)可以提升開發效率。類型別名允許你為現有的類型創建一個新的名稱,這在處理復雜類型或長類型名時非常有用。它們可以使代碼更易讀、更易于維護,并有助于減少錯誤。

以下是一些使用類型別名的優勢:

  1. 提高代碼可讀性:通過為復雜類型創建簡潔的別名,可以使代碼更易于閱讀和理解。
  2. 簡化代碼:類型別名可以簡化復雜的類型表示,使代碼更緊湊。
  3. 類型安全:類型別名提供了一種在代碼中引用相同類型的方法,即使底層類型發生變化,也可以保持類型安全。
  4. 易于維護:當底層類型需要更改時,只需更新類型別名而不必修改所有使用該類型的代碼。

例如,假設你有一個復雜的泛型類型,你可以使用類型別名來簡化其表示:

typealias MyGenericDictionary<K, V> = [K: V]

現在,你可以使用MyGenericDictionary代替原始類型[K: V],使代碼更簡潔易讀。

0
大冶市| 惠州市| 科技| 东平县| 江北区| 河津市| 兰坪| 莎车县| 惠来县| 神农架林区| 延寿县| 华阴市| 沐川县| 萝北县| 来宾市| 托克逊县| 西充县| 泾源县| 交城县| 南江县| 丰宁| 濉溪县| 上高县| 巴塘县| 昌都县| 台南市| 鄂温| 独山县| 叙永县| 津市市| 铜梁县| 汕头市| 宁都县| 沁源县| 彩票| 西昌市| 苍南县| 阳高县| 天等县| 内黄县| 彭水|